Key Factors Influencing the Price of Your Mint iPad Pro 13 M4 2TB

Several aspects determine the current market value of your Mint iPad Pro 13 M4 2TB. These include the device’s condition, age, market demand, accessories, and whether it includes original packaging. Let’s explore each factor in detail to understand their impact on pricing.

1. Device Condition

The overall condition of your iPad significantly affects its value. Devices in mint or excellent condition, with minimal or no scratches, dents, or screen damage, command higher prices. Conversely, devices with visible wear and tear or functional issues tend to depreciate in value.

2. Age of the Device

The newer the device, the higher its resale value. An iPad Pro 13 M4 2TB that is only a few months old will typically fetch more than one that’s several years old. Market depreciation rates also influence how quickly the device’s value decreases over time.

3. Market Demand

Consumer demand for the iPad Pro 13 M4 2TB impacts its resale value. During periods of high demand, such as holiday seasons or product launches, prices tend to be higher. Conversely, when demand drops, prices may decline.

4. Accessories and Original Packaging

Including original accessories like the charger, cable, and case can increase your device’s value. Additionally, selling the iPad with its original packaging and documentation can attract buyers willing to pay a premium.

Additional Considerations for Valuing Your iPad

Other factors may also influence the price, such as regional market differences, warranty status, and whether the device has been refurbished or repaired. Keeping your device updated with the latest software can also positively impact its value.

Regional Market Variations

Prices can vary significantly depending on your location. Some regions may have higher demand or limited supply, which can drive up prices. Researching local marketplaces can give you a better idea of your device’s worth.

Warranty and Repairs

If your iPad still has warranty coverage or has been repaired professionally with genuine parts, it can fetch a higher price. Buyers often prefer devices with verified maintenance history.

Tips to Maximize Your iPad’s Value

  • Keep the device clean and free of scratches.
  • Ensure the device is fully functional and reset to factory settings.
  • Gather all original accessories and packaging.
  • Document any repairs or warranty status.
  • Research current market prices regularly.
